Chapar  /   Shopping  /  Watch Stores  

Top watch stores in Chapar

 

Sorry. We found no exact matches. But we searched harder, and found these

Top Searches

Baume et mercier watch store Baywatch watch dealers Baywatch watch store Bebe watch dealers Bebe watch store Beetle watch dealers

See Also

Top Hardware and Electrical Stores in Chapar Top Fancy & Gift shop in Chapar Top Optical Stores in Chapar